The Getty Villa

The day after visiting the Getty Center, we went to see the Getty Villa.  You need to make online reservations to visit this gem of a place.  It is modeled after a patrician villa in Roman times.  






Exhibition rooms open from a central courtyard.


 A side yard with two fountains.



 The vivid colors of Roman houses and decorative painting is recreated along with the architecture.




 The large reflecting pool in the colonnade-surrounded garden.



 Fruit trees and herbs in the kitchen garden.


 Etruscan bowl is one of the oldest artifacts in the museum. Loved the animal figures.


The visitor center and its modern pond is a recent addition to the villa grounds.
